Working from Doncaster's attack rating (0.63) and Wigan's defence rating (1.07), the model arrives at 0.77 expected goals for the home side. The same calculation in reverse, Wigan's attack versus Doncaster's defence, projects 1.90 expected goals for the visitors.

These ratings are built from 24/21 games of current-season data — a full enough sample to trust.

The Exact-Score Picture

Run the expected-goals figures through the full scoreline distribution and 0-2 emerges as the single most likely result, at 12.5%. Close behind: 0-1 (11.8%), 1-1 (11.4%). Those top three scorelines alone account for 36% of the model's total probability mass — a relatively concentrated, predictable distribution for this fixture.

📝 Match Report

How It Unfolded

Wigan beat Doncaster 1-2 at Eco-Power Stadium, Regular Season - 28, in the League One. That is the final score; the rest of this report grades it against what the data forecast beforehand.

The Model vs The Result

The Poisson model went into this projecting Doncaster 0.77 xG and Wigan 1.90 xG, a combined 2.67. The scoreboard read 1-2 for 3 actual goals. Both sides finished within a goal of their individual projections, so the scoreline sat close to the model's expected shape. Those figures were built on strength ratings of Doncaster attack 0.63 / defence 1.11 against Wigan attack 1.34 / defence 1.07, drawn from 24/21 games (CurrentSeason).

On the result, the model split it Doncaster 14% | Draw 22% | Wigan 64%, with Wigan to win its most likely call at 64%. The scoreboard confirmed the model's leading pick.
